*Lattice QCD Study of Baryon Properties in a Meson Medium *

Studies of many meson systems may be important for understanding certain 
nuclear systems, such as the interiors of neutron stars, and give us 
insight into the issues and possibilities of lattice QCD calculations of 
many hadron systems. In this talk, I will present a calculation of the 
ground state mass shifts of various baryons due to the presence of a 
medium of pions or kaons using lattice QCD with a canonical approach. 
 From the ground state energies we are able to calculate two- and 
three-body scattering parameters. We also extract low energy constants 
by comparing our results to tree level Chiral Perturbation Theory at 
non-zero isospin/kaon chemical potential.
